BALMAIN DIRECTOR COVERS TETU MAGAZINE

BALMAIN DIRECTOR COVERS TETU MAGAZINE: NAKED!

Tetu-Magazine_Olivier-Rousteing

Balmain director covers TETU magazine. Mariano Vivanco captures a debauched party with models wearing head-to-toe Balmain for the latest issue.

Models including Miro Slav, Ryan Tift, Kelie Santos, Xavier Serrano, Louis Steyaert and Romeo Caminos are styled by cover star Olivier Rousteing in ‘A Sexy Night Out with the Balmain Army‘.

SCOTT EASTWOOD FOR MR PORTER!

Scott-Eastwood-Mr-Porter-2015-Photo-Shoot-001

The new face of Davidoff Cool Water, actor Scott Eastwood connects with Mr Porter for a style shoot lensed by Randall Mesdon and outfitted by style director Dan May.

The upcoming star of The Longest Ride, Eastwood talks about why he decided to use his father’s surname professionally. After being known as Scott Reeves, Eastwood began to use his dad’s name. He explains:

“Family has always been important to all of us. I guess it was just time.”

As Mr Scott Eastwood tells it, his father was a constant presence

“I can’t remember a time that he wasn’t around” – but his youth, which was spent between Hawaii and the West Coast, couldn’t be further from what you’d expect of a spoilt scion of Hollywood royalty (Cardiff-by-the-Sea is hardly known as a party zip code frequented by Tinseltown brats). “It was weekend jobs, hitting dive bars, surfing and fishing with the boys,”

MASSIMO DUTTI NYC S/S 2015 STYLE LOOKBOOK

Massimo-Dutti-NYC-Collection-Spring-2015-Look-Book-Justice-Joslin-001

Today we take a closer view of the collection with a look book of Massimo Dutti NYC S/S 2015, featuring model Justice Joslin.

Justice Joslin took the challengue of showing us the brand looks for this 2015 spring. The style is very urban-sophisticated…AND WE LOVE IT!

The city centric collection fuels a sophisticated take on classic menswear with an update in the silhouette department. Impeccable fits are utilized and married to a rich color palette, boasting a mix of camel and navy hues. Posing in the studio, Justice models smart dressshirts, slim ties, pleated trousers and suiting separates accessorized with leather bags and loafers.

QUEEN GISELE BUNDCHEN FOR VOGUE UK MARCH 2015

gisele-bundchen-mario-testino-vogue-uk-march-2015-8

Mario Testino shoots Gisele Bundchen for Vogue UK March 2015. Styled by Lucinda Chambers. Hair by Christiaan. Make-up by Lucia Pica.

In this issue of Vogue UK, making her 14th appearance, Gisele gave the magazine an insight look into her life as highest-paid supermodel, mothet of two, step-mother and wife of Tom Brady.

“I’m very nurturing, I come from a large family and my parents were loving. But the most important thing for me as a mum is to keep my word,” she said. “When I say no, I mean no. I always say they have all the time in the world to sit there saying, ‘I want it, I want it,’ but they are smart, and if I give in to them they know they can get away with it.”

About her husband and life, she told the magazine…

“I knew Tom was the one straightaway. I could see it in his eyes that he was a man with integrity who believes in the same things I do.”

“I’m a model as a job, I’m Gisele, the daughter of Valdir and Vania, I’m a woman, I am a model. When I go home and shut the door, that’s it. If I want to expose something, it should be my choice,” she explained. “My earliest memory was going to my grandma’s house, milking the cows and collecting the eggs from the chickens. If I could choose, I’d be bare feet, with animals all around me and living in a tree house. Like Tarzan and Jane, that’s my dream. I’m at my happiest around nature.”

GOD SAFE THE QUEEN! VOGUE UK MARCH 2015

sasha-pivovarova-craig-mcdean-vogue-uk-march-2015-1

Sasha Pivovarova is photographed by Craig McDean for Vogue UK March 2015. Styled by Jane How. Hair by Eugene Souleiman. Make-up by Val Garland.

A very English editorial for Vogue UK, using the urban outfits they love as much as we do. They choose a carpentry-basement-set for this urban vibe, very unusual and unexpected. But the clothes are very appreciable from it.

Love the military blazers and the denim look photo. This is a very rich mix of evrything and nothig, the little green riding hood, the gladiator shoes, jumpsuit, leather and the floral short dress. This editorial has something for everyone, BUT WITH THE MILITARY TOUCH IN IT.
